Skip to content
Home
Contact
USA
Blog
Contact Our Expert
Navigation Menu
Home
Contact
USA
Blog
Performance Fx in Montgomery, IL 60538
Performance Fx
1317 South Union St
(630) 631-5070
Call Now Button